  1. Muriel's Wedding is a 1994 Australian comedy-drama film about a socially awkward young woman who dreams of a glamorous wedding and escaping her dead-end hometown. The film stars Toni Collette, Rachel Griffiths, and Bill Hunter, and was directed by P. J. Hogan.

  4. A comedy-drama about a misfit Australian woman who dreams of marriage and escapes to Sydney with her friend Rhonda. The film satirizes provincial society and has a big heart for its characters, but also a melancholy undercurrent.
